Luck. They’re bottom 5 in the NFL in like everything. All of their wins are 1 score wins. 7-2 in 1 score games. They’re the anti-Bills in that regard. Statistically teams are .500 in 1 score games. If you outperform that in a given season, you’re generally playing above your capabilities and due for regression backs towards .500 in 1 score games in the following season. They’ll likely play closer to the 4-5 win team they should be on paper. I’m not saying it’s going to be a gimme… but their record isn’t an indication of their true performance.
